passionate team in Baltimore's vibrant hub.Sightline is seeking a
Data Governance Program Lead for a critical leadership position
responsible for the establishment, implementation, and ongoing
management of a comprehensive Data Governance & Intelligence
Solution (DGIS) designed to support the upcoming ERP transformation
initiatives under Project Sightline. This role is integral to
ensuring that the organization's data assets are governed
effectively, promoting data integrity, quality, and compliance
while driving strategic value from data across the
enterprise.Specific Duties & ResponsibilitiesProgram Development
and Execution
- Lead the design and deployment of a robust data governance
framework that aligns with the strategic goals of Project Sightline
and the broader organizational objectives.
- Develop a detailed implementation plan, including timelines,
milestones, and resource allocation, to ensure successful execution
of the data governance program.Vision and Strategy Formulation
- Collaborate with senior leadership and key stakeholders to
articulate a clear vision for data governance that supports
business needs and drives data-centric decision-making.
- Create and refine a strategic roadmap for the data governance
program, outlining key initiatives, priorities, and performance
metrics to measure success.Stakeholder Engagement and Relationship
Management
- Build strong relationships with cross-functional
teams-including IT, data management, compliance, operations, and
business units-to foster a culture of data stewardship and shared
accountability for data governance.
- Facilitate workshops and meetings to gather input, communicate
progress, and promote awareness of data governance principles and
practices throughout the organization.Policy and Standards
Development
- Develop, implement, and maintain comprehensive data governance
policies, procedures, and standards that define data ownership,
data quality expectations, and compliance requirements.
- Regularly review and update governance documentation to ensure
it remains relevant and responsive to the evolving regulatory
landscape and organizational needs.Data Quality Assurance
- Establish and monitor data quality metrics and KPIs to assess
the accuracy, completeness, and reliability of data across various
systems and processes.
- Collaborate with data stewards and business units to identify
data quality issues and implement corrective actions, ensuring
continuous improvement in data management practices.Training and
Awareness Programs
- Design and deliver training programs and resources to enhance
data governance knowledge and skills across the organization,
ensuring all employees understand their roles in data
stewardship.
- Promote data literacy initiatives that empower employees to
leverage data effectively in their decision-making
processes.Monitoring, Reporting, and Compliance
- Implement mechanisms for ongoing monitoring and reporting of
data governance activities, including audits, compliance checks,
and program performance evaluations.
- Prepare and present regular reports to executive leadership and
stakeholders, detailing the status of data governance initiatives,
challenges faced, and achieved outcomes.Continuous Improvement and
Innovation
- Stay informed about industry best practices, emerging
technologies, and trends in data governance to continuously enhance
the program and adapt to changing business environments.
- Solicit feedback from stakeholders and leverage lessons learned
to refine governance processes and frameworks, ensuring the program
